Bonuses and promotions are a primary factor drawing Australian bettors to online bookmakers, with matched deposit offers being especially popular. These typically match a first deposit up to a certain amount, providing immediate extra betting capital. Free bets, often given for signing up or placing a qualifying wager, are also highly attractive, though they usually carry wagering requirements. Many punters seek out weekly price boosts and cashback deals that return a percentage of net losses as bonus credit. Loyalty programs and referral bonuses further entice regular engagement. The effectiveness of these promotions often hinges on transparent terms and reasonable turnover conditions. Ultimately, bettors compare offers across platforms to maximize value, favoring bookmakers that blend generous initial incentives with ongoing rewards.

Deposit limits and self-exclusion features

Responsible gambling tools empower players to maintain control over their gaming activity. Setting personal deposit limits is a core feature, allowing users to cap daily, weekly, or monthly spending. Players can also activate reality checks, which display session duration and net losses at set intervals, or choose self-exclusion periods that temporarily block account access. A mandatory cool-off break option helps manage impulsive play after a losing streak. These mechanisms do not guarantee winnings but are designed to reduce harm.

Legal Landscape for Online Betting in Australia

The legal framework for online betting in Australia is governed by the Interactive Gambling Act 2001 (IGA), which prohibits the provision of real-time, in-play sports betting and unlicensed offshore casino games to Australian residents. Licensed operators, such as those under the Northern Territory or New South Wales regulatory bodies, can legally offer pre-match sports wagering, horse racing, and lottery-style products, provided they comply with strict anti-money laundering and consumer protection standards. However, the legal landscape for online betting remains complex due to the proliferation of overseas websites that target Australian users without local authorization. While the Australian Communications and Media Authority (ACMA) actively blocks illegal sites and enforces penalties, enforcement gaps persist, and players are not criminally liable for using such platforms. State and territory regulators continue to debate further restrictions, particularly regarding advertising and inducements, to mitigate gambling harm.
